Had early V day lunch at Middendorf's in Manchac. Restaurant opened in 1934. Exactly half way between New Orleans and Baton Rouge, which makes it the perfect place to stop and eat.  When I was a kid I remember my Aunt Margie bringing me here to get fried catfish. Still serves cokes in glass bottles. My husband remembers boating here with his father when he was a kid.


Ate and looked out at Lake Pontchartrain. It was a blistering 60 degrees. (sorry.... husband made me throw that in for my snowed in friend....)


Restaurant survived Katrina almost untouched but This is what it looked like after Hurricane Ike in 2008.
